Baby’s First Dental Visit

(Infant Oral Health Exams)

The American Academy of Pediatric Dentistry recommends a Baby’s First Dental Visit by their first birthday. During these Infant Oral Health Exams, we gently check for proper development, discuss nutrition, and show you the best ways to care for new teeth. Protecting Teeth With Fluoride

(Varnish Treatments)

A Fluoride Varnish Application is one of the most effective ways to strengthen tooth enamel and prevent decay. This quick and painless Fluoride Treatment acts as a shield for your child’s teeth, making them more resistant to the acid that causes cavities. Tongue-Tie & Lip-Tie

Diagnosis

Tongue-tie (ankyloglossia) and lip-tie occur when a tight band of tissue restricts the natural movement of the tongue or upper lip, which can cause turbulence during breastfeeding, speech development, and even sleep. If your infant is struggling to latch, or if your older child is experiencing difficulty with certain speech sounds or eating, it may be due to these physical restrictions. Our team at PPPD are experts at identifying these potential complications during a comprehensive exam, checking for signs like slow eating, sleep disruption, or restricted tongue range of motion.
